Luke 2:25-38

  1. (Lk 2:25) And, behold, there was a man in Jerusalem, whose name was Simeon; and the same man was just and devout, waiting for the consolation of Israel: and the Holy Ghost was upon him.
  2. (Lk 2:26) And it was revealed unto him by the Holy Ghost, that he should not see death, before he had seen the Lord's Christ.
  3. (Lk 2:27) And he came by the Spirit into the temple: and when the parents brought in the child Jesus, to do for him after the custom of the law,
  4. (Lk 2:28) Then took he him up in his arms, and blessed God, and said,
  5. (Lk 2:29) Lord, now lettest thou thy servant depart in peace, according to thy word:
  6. (Lk 2:30) For mine eyes have seen thy salvation,
  7. (Lk 2:31) Which thou hast prepared before the face of all people;
  8. (Lk 2:32) A light to lighten the Gentiles, and the glory of thy people Israel.
  9. (Lk 2:33) And Joseph and his mother marvelled at those things which were spoken of him.
  10. (Lk 2:34) And Simeon blessed them, and said unto Mary his mother, Behold, this child is set for the fall and rising again of many in Israel; and for a sign which shall be spoken against;
  11. (Lk 2:35) (Yea, a sword shall pierce through thy own soul also,) that the thoughts of many hearts may be revealed.
  12. (Lk 2:36) And there was one Anna, a prophetess, the daughter of Phanuel, of the tribe of Aser: she was of a great age, and had lived with an husband seven years from her virginity;
  13. (Lk 2:37) And she was a widow of about fourscore and four years, which departed not from the temple, but served God with fastings and prayers night and day.
  14. (Lk 2:38) And she coming in that instant gave thanks likewise unto the Lord, and spake of him to all them that looked for redemption in Jerusalem.
